Latest Patents
Panu Pekko's latest patents reflect his commitment to innovation. One notable invention is a micromechanical resonator and method for trimming micromechanical resonators. This patent describes a resonator that includes a resonator element characterized by its length, width, and thickness. The design features at least two regions in the resonator's plane, each possessing distinct thicknesses, facilitating precise functionality.
Another significant patent focuses on a micromechanical resonator, which comprises a resonator element with a defined length-to-width aspect ratio ranging from 1.8 to 2.2. The resonator element is securely suspended to a support structure using multiple anchors at strategic locations. The configuration of these anchors allows for optimized performance by establishing specific ratios between the components, thereby enhancing the effectiveness of the resonator.
Career Highlights
Panu Pekko’s career is marked by his association with Teknologian Tutkimuskeskus VTT Oy, a renowned research institution in Finland. His work there signifies his strong commitment to pushing the boundaries of technology in micromechanical systems. Collaborations
Throughout his career, Pekko has had the opportunity to collaborate with other talented professionals, including his coworkers Antti Jaakkola and Tuomas Pensala.
